What Do Human Factors Professionals Do?
Human Factors professionals
analyze how individuals respond with systems, devices, and environments to improve efficiency, workflow, and risk management. Their work involves:
✅ Cognitive Studies – Studying user habits and perception to enhance system design.
✅ Human-Centered Workspace Design – Developing workspaces that reduce fatigue and boost efficiency.
✅ Usability Testing – Refining the usability of modern technology, applications, and programs.
✅ System Usability Assessment – Running functionality trials to refine designs.
✅ Safety Protocol Development – Detecting potential human errors and minimizing risks in critical industries like healthcare and aviation.
Key Industries for Human Factors Professionals
Human Factors experts contribute to different professional fields, focusing on that solutions are developed with real-world users and limitations in mind.
???? Healthcare – Optimizing the design of hospital equipment, improving patient safety, and reducing human error in hospitals.
???? Aviation & Aerospace – Creating aircraft control systems, aviation education modules, and air traffic control systems for safety.
???? Vehicle Design – Developing safer more info vehicle controls, enhancing in-car technology, and creating user-friendly systems.
???? Software Development – Improving applications, online tools, and digital products for maximum usability.
???? Industrial Design – Creating ergonomic workstations, reducing physical strain, and improving workflow efficiency.
